Boyzone took over GMTV this morning – helping presenters Andrew Castle and Kate Garraway with the regular fashion, weather, film and TV reports.
Since breaking out on the music scene, the Irish lads have performed on GMTV an amazing 14 times. Today they sang their classic single No Matter What – the track most requested by the GMTV viewers.
As Stephen Gately checked out the latest fashion trends, and Keith Duffy got to grips with modelling clothes on the catwalk, Shane Lynch gave GMTV’s Clare Nasir a helping hand with the weather.
Offering his expert advice for the summer weather ahead, Shane said: “They do say it’s going to be a fierce good summer this year so my advice is to get down to your local DIY store and get your fan in early.”
Giving Shane a hug, Clare Nasir said: “This is just great – I could get used to this,” adding, “Oh God, you’re just gorgeous.”
Looking forward to the weekend’s top telly picks with Richard Arnold, Ronan Keating admitted he’s a huge fan of Britain’s Got Talent father and son duo 'Stavros Flatley' - calling them ‘brilliant’. He said: “Honestly, we’re in rehearsals at the moment so we’re on YouTube a lot at lunch time – and this makes us laugh every time. It’s genius.”
Mikey Graham offered his view on the latest Tom Hanks movie, Angels and Demons, but warned viewers of its length, saying: “It’s about two and half hours long so you want to visit a bathroom before you sit down”
